Bonus turkey harvest authorizations available next week

Starting March 16, spring turkey bonus harvest authorizations go on sale for each of the seven spring turkey hunting zones.

Take a look at the Department of Natural Resources' turkey zone map and spring turkey bonus harvest authorization availability to see if harvest authorizations are available for the time period and turkey zone in which you want to hunt. There are 113,412 spring turkey bonus harvest authorizations for sale in all seven management zones.

If you visit the site between 9:45-10 a.m., you will be assigned a random number (there is no advantage to entering the site before 9:45 a.m.). Starting at 10 a.m., customers who enter the GoWild website will be added to the purchasing queue in the order of their arrival. Sales start at 10 a.m. and run until midnight each day.

The following zones have available bonus harvest authorizations, and their corresponding sales dates are as follows:

  • Zone 1 - Monday, March 16
  • Zone 2 - Tuesday, March 17
  • Zone 3 - Wednesday, March 18
  • Zone 4 - Thursday, March 19
  • Zone 5 - Friday, March 20
  • Zone 6 - Friday, March 20
  • Zone 7 - Friday, March 20

Bonus harvest authorizations can be purchased online through gowild.wi.gov and at all license agents. Sales begin at 10 a.m. and run through midnight each day.

After zone-specific sales, all remaining turkey harvest authorizations will be made available for purchase at 10 a.m. on Saturday, March 21.

Bonus harvest authorizations are $10 for residents and $15 for non-residents. Both residents and non-residents will have equal opportunity for purchase. Bonus turkey harvest authorizations can be purchased at a rate of one per day until the zone and time period is sold out or the season closes. Bonus harvest authorization purchases will not affect preference point status for future spring drawings.

If you intend to purchase the Conservation Patron license package this year, it is recommended you make your purchase before the turkey bonus sales event begins so you can proceed directly to the spring turkey sales catalog. The 2020-2021 Conservation Patron license, as well as all other fishing and hunting licenses are now on sale. Purchase online or at one of our license agents.

Spring turkey forecast available online

Upland staff believe turkeys entered into fall and winter in good condition, which should likely lead to good production this spring. Staff expect hunters will have lots of opportunities for hunting this spring, pending the severity of the remainder of the winter
weather. 

The 2020 spring turkey hunting forecast includes more information about the upcoming season, including last year's success rates by period and zone and more statistics.
